  Mr. BLUMENAUER. Mr. Chairman, today, I cosponsored an amendment to 
withdraw the global ``gag'' language from the Foreign Operations 
Appropriations bill. The language denies U.S. family planning funding 
to any overseas organization that uses its own non-U.S. funds to 
provide abortion services. The family planning dollars appropriated in 
this bill are critically important to the prevention maternal and child 
deaths and the continued spread of STDs. Congress should not make the 
allocation of this life saving funding contingent on how a foreign 
organization chooses to spend its own dollars.
